IIT Delhi invites applications for Research Associate position

                                               

Indian Institute of Technology Delhi invites applications from Indian nationals only for Project Appointment for the consultancy/research project(s) in the Department of Chemical Engineering purely on a contract basis.

Position:  Research Associate

Principal Investigator: Prof. Divesh Bhatia (email ID: dbhatia@chemical.iitd.ac.in)

Title of the Project:  Integration of CCU in the coal-to-methanol pilot plant: Bridging the gap to net zero (Joint project of llT Delhi and M/s Thermax Pvt ltd) /RPO4823G_SN)

Sponsor of the project:  Department of Science & Technology

Tenure:  Up to 22/07/2027 (Appointment shall be on a contractual basis with consolidated pay, renewable yearly or up to the duration of the project, whichever is earlier.)

Essential Qualification: Ph.D. in Chemical Engineering. Preference would be given to candidates with a background in catalytic reaction engineering/process modeling and optimization/modeling and simulation

Fellowship:  Rs 58,000/P.m. Plus HRA @27%
